Online Resources for Apartment Hunting

Finding suitable apartments in Johns Creek starts with the internet. Numerous online platforms are dedicated to connecting renters with landlords. Major real estate portals, like Zillow and Apartments.com, offer extensive listings in the area. Specialized apartment search engines can filter results by your specific needs, such as budget, location preferences, and amenities. Local real estate websites often showcase properties in the Johns Creek area.

Social media groups dedicated to Johns Creek renters are also useful resources for finding unadvertised or “off-market” listings. Remember to check the validity of any listing and contact the landlord directly for verification.

Thorough research is key to making informed decisions. Scrutinize reviews and ratings from previous tenants. Look for patterns in positive and negative feedback. Contact former residents for firsthand accounts of the complex’s management, maintenance, and community atmosphere. Check with local authorities or tenant advocacy groups for any complaints or violations reported about the complex.

Research the reputation of the property manager and the overall management team. A reputable manager can be a valuable asset to your rental experience.
